ALSIM announces the sale of an ALX to WCC Aeronautical and Technological College based in the Philippines. The ALSIM ALX provides up to 4 classes of aircraft-from single-engine piston, twin engine piston, twin turbine up to medium category twin jet. The device is designed and approved for ATPL, CPL, and MCC in compliance with all current regulatory standards. The ALX offers advanced technology simulation equipment tailored to all specific training requirements. In addition, it has a proven track record for cost-effectiveness and helps save numerous aircraft hours.

Jose Benedict E Lopena, the Dean of BS Aviation, major in Commercial Flying, commented: “WCC-ATC chose ALX as it is considered as a major upgrade to enable students to enhance multi-crew and instrument training, especially with the advanced avionics.” 

Nicolas Fabriès, ALSIM’s Sales Account Manager said:” We are very glad that WCC Aeronautical and Technological College has once again chosen ALSIM, more than 12 years after the first ALSIM simulator was installed in their premises. We are committed to bring the best possible training tool to our customers, and we are looking forward to continue this long-time partnership with WCC Aeronautical and Technological College, a leading flight training institution in South-East Asia.”

WCC Aeronautical and Technological College (WCC-ATC) is the only aviation school in the Philippines that owns and provides complete aviation services to aspiring aviators with its more than fifteen (15) hectares campus, twenty-two (22) flight lines, and most updated facilities. It offers aviation programs, flight attendant trainings, airline service, and repair services.
